Ultimately there is no truth at all.

Now one might ask isn't that object of mind called "Ultimately there is no truth at all." arising through seeing this concatenation of sign assumed to be a truth?

No! Because ultimately there is no truth at all.

Now one might ask isn't that object of mind called "No! Because ultimately there is no truth at all." arising through seeing this concatenation of sign assumed to be a truth?

No! Because ultimately there is no truth at all.

---

So it ends up with infinite regress. Infinite regress has not limit and is indeterminate. No corresponding object can arise from infinite regress because it never ends. It is like unbounded openness.

Experientially infinite regress is like space.


The philosophical system of 'The two truths' is a construct for ordinary mind which even philosophically (i.e. analytically) is inconsistent. It entails irreconcilable contradictions on its posited 'conventional level', e.g. between scientific and buddhist alleged 'conventional truths'. Thus it isn't compatible with the lives of people of present space-time. And the reason for this is that it calls 'truths' what merely are appropriate linguistic expressions or concepts in their own very limited contexts but are inappropriate or 'false' linguistic expressions or concepts beyond these very limited contexts. Since even the expression 'ultimate truth' is merely a linguistic expression or concept it is an inappropriate of 'false' linguistic expression because it claims truth in ultimacy and negates any contextuality when it is merely a linguistic expression or concept not different from any other linguistic expression or concept.
